1. Core Product Features
The motorized ball valve auto return—also known as the power‑off automatic reset electric ball valve—is built around a spring return motorized ball valve energy‑storage actuator. Two reset mechanisms are available: spring‑loaded and supercapacitor‑based. Under normal power, the motor drives the valve 90° to open or close the line.

Upon sudden power loss, the stored energy is released, returning the valve to its preset failsafe position—either Fail Closed (normally closed) or Fail Open (normally open). This makes it an essential self‑actuated safety interlock valve, outperforming traditional solenoid valves by eliminating the risks of coil burnout under prolonged energisation and lack of failsafe protection. 2. Materials & Technical Specifications
Body materials include brass, SS304, SS316, and WCB cast steel. Seals are available in PTFE or ceramic, suitable for media such as clean water, gas, mild acids/bases, and low‑temperature steam.

Parameter Specification
Standard Sizes 1/4″ ~ 4″ (DN15 – DN100)
Flow Path 2‑way / 3‑way (optional)
Supply Voltage DC12/24V, AC110/220V
Control Wiring 2‑wire / 3‑wire / 5‑wire
Reset Mechanism Spring return / Capacitor energy storage
Failsafe Mode Fail Closed (close on power loss) / Fail Open (open on power loss)
Working Pressure PN16 – PN100 (Class 150 – Class 600)
Media Temperature -20℃ ~ 180℃
Protection Class IP54 / IP65 (explosion‑proof optional)

5. Selection & Core Advantages
Compared with ordinary non‑reset electric ball valves, the safety benefits are clear: conventional valves maintain their last position upon power failure, which can lead to media overflow or explosion hazards. This auto‑return design achieves line self‑protection without requiring an external UPS. For compact systems, the 2 wire auto return motorized ball valve offers simpler wiring and lower cost.

For chemical and gas high‑risk lines, the spring‑reset fail safe motorized ball valve is recommended for its larger energy reserve and faster response. Body material selection: brass for water and gas, 316 stainless steel for corrosive chemicals, and WCB cast steel for high‑temperature steam and high‑pressure services.
